O My home, my life is a housing program created by the federal government with the aim of making home ownership affordable for low-income families.
Launched in 2009, it offers easy financing, subsidies and payment terms that adapt to the financial capacity of beneficiaries.
More than just a credit program, it seeks to reduce the housing deficit and ensure safety and dignity for millions of Brazilians.
The program is designed for families who don't own their own home and who fall within the income brackets established by the government. Benefits include lower interest rates, direct subsidies, and the possibility of financing new or off-plan properties. 2. Who can apply?
To participate in the program, you must meet specific income criteria and prove your family situation. Income level is the main eligibility factor, broken down as follows:
- Track 1: Monthly income of up to R$2.000 – access to larger subsidies.
- Track 1,5: Income from R$2.001 to R$2.600 – combines financing with subsidies.
- Track 2: Income from R$2.601 to R$4.000 – financing with reduced rates.
- Track 3: Income from R$4.001 to R$7.000 – financing with special conditions.
In addition to income, it is necessary to present personal and supporting documents, such as:
- Identity document (RG) and CPF.
- Proof of current residence.
- Proof of income from the last few months.
- Negative certificates, if applicable.

3. How to register
Registration for Minha Casa Minha Vida can be done in two ways: online e in-person. Here are the steps for each one:
Online registration:
- Access the official Caixa Econômica Federal website or the Minha Casa Minha Vida program portal.
- Click on the registration option and fill in the requested information, including personal information, family income and contact information.
- Upload the required documents.
- Please review all information before submitting.
- Wait for confirmation of receipt of registration.
In-person registration:
- Go to the nearest Caixa branch.
- Request assistance to register for Minha Casa Minha Vida.
- Submit the original documents and requested copies.
- The attendant will check the data and register your registration.
- Receive confirmation and information about next steps.

4. Types of financing available
Minha Casa Minha Vida offers different financing options tailored to each family's income. It's essential to understand each category to choose the one that best suits your needs.
Track 1:
- Aimed at families with income up to R$2.000.
- Significant subsidies, which may reduce or eliminate installments.
- Lower interest rates and easier approval.
Track 1,5:
- For families with incomes between R$2.001 and R$2.600.
- Combines financing with subsidies smaller than Band 1.
- Facilitated conditions for the acquisition of affordable properties.
Track 2:
- For families with incomes between R$2.601 and R$4.000.
- Financing with reduced interest rates, without direct subsidies.
- Possibility of new or used properties.
Track 3:
- For families with incomes between R$4.001 and R$7.000.
- Financing with special interest and term conditions.
- Recommended for those who can afford higher installments.

6. Rights and duties of beneficiaries
Upon approval for Minha Casa Minha Vida, families gain important rights and responsibilities. These rights include:
- Receive a safe and suitable property.
- Access to basic maintenance in case of structural problems.
- Possibility of using support programs and housing improvements.
Among the duties are:
- Pay your financing installments on time.
- Take care of the property's maintenance.
- Respect condominium rules and program rules.

FAQ – Frequently Asked Questions
1. Can I apply for Minha Casa Minha Vida if I already have another loan?
Generally, the program requires that the beneficiary does not have another property or active financing, but it is important to check on a case-by-case basis with Caixa Econômica Federal.
2. How long does it take for the application to be approved?
The time varies depending on income range and property availability, and can take from a few weeks to months.
3. Is it possible to change the financing range after approval?
No, the range chosen at the time of registration is final, as it is based on declared income.
4. Does the Minha Casa Minha Vida program offer used properties?
Yes, depending on the financing range, it is possible to purchase used or off-plan properties.
5. Is there any additional subsidy for very low-income families?
Yes, Faixa 1 offers subsidies that can reduce or even eliminate financing installments, making access to homeownership even easier.
